Every Datsun owner knows how the clock never keeps time properly, currently I have 2 120Y's and a 260Z.

 

The other day I was reading through the owner's manual of my Z.

 

Quote:"To reset the clock, push the knob out(shouldn't that be pull?) and reset to the desired position. Turn the knob clockwise to advance the hands and counterclockwise to retard the hands. Reset the clock on a daily basis." End quote.

 

So they knew that the clocks don't keep proper time even from new?

 

I heard its something to do with cars electrical system?

Not meaning to hijack the thread but just a quick note on these clocks, from memory there is a small hole on the rear thats got a screw to fine tune the clock, ie speed it up or slow it down. Try this Mike if your having issues. My clock's temperamental as it keeps time ok for some time and then speeds up at other times. Must hav something wrong with it but that does'nt worry me as I keep the battery dsiconnected alot anyway.
